Graphene Coating Market in Australia Trends and Forecast
The future of the graphene coating market in Australia looks promising with opportunities in the electronics, automotive, medical, marine, and aerospace markets. The global graphene coating market is expected to grow with a CAGR of 27.6% from 2025 to 2031. The graphene coating market in Australia is also forecasted to witness strong growth over the forecast period. The major drivers for this market are the rising demand for advanced coatings in the automotive & aerospace sectors, the growing emphasis on energy-efficient solutions, and the increasing adoption of graphene-based technologies.
• Lucintel forecasts that, within the product category, water based is expected to witness higher growth over the forecast period.
• Within the end use category, automotive is expected to witness the highest growth.

The challenges in the graphene coating market in Australia are:-
• High Production Costs: The manufacturing of high-quality graphene remains expensive due to complex synthesis processes and limited large-scale production facilities. These costs translate into higher prices for graphene coatings, limiting their adoption among cost-sensitive industries. Overcoming this challenge requires technological breakthroughs to reduce production expenses and improve scalability. Until then, the premium pricing restricts market penetration, especially in price-competitive sectors, hindering widespread adoption and slowing overall market growth.
• Limited Large-Scale Manufacturing Capabilities: Despite technological advancements, the industry still faces challenges in scaling up graphene production to meet industrial demands. Current methods often produce limited quantities with inconsistent quality, affecting product reliability and performance. This bottleneck hampers the mass adoption of graphene coatings across sectors like automotive and construction. Developing standardized, scalable manufacturing processes is crucial for market expansion, but the lack of infrastructure and expertise remains a significant obstacle.
• Regulatory Uncertainties and Safety Concerns: The evolving regulatory landscape regarding nanomaterials creates uncertainty for manufacturers and end-users. Concerns over the potential health and environmental impacts of graphene particles necessitate comprehensive safety assessments and compliance measures. Delays in establishing clear standards and guidelines can hinder product approval and market entry. Additionally, regulatory ambiguities may increase liability risks and operational costs, discouraging investment and innovation in graphene coating applications until clearer policies are implemented.
